Company Overview

U.S. Global Investors, Inc. is a publicly owned investment manager. It primarily provides its services to investment companies. The firm is a large advisory firm, an investment adviser to an investment company which provides portfolio management for investment companies. The firm manages and launches equity/balanced funds, fixed income funds and other funds. It also manages hedge funds. The firm primarily invests in no-load mutual funds and exchange traded funds (ETFs). U.S. Global Investors, Inc. is based in San Antonio, Texas.

  • Price to Earnings Ratio vs. the Market

    The P/E ratio of U.S. Global Investors is 72.69, which means that it is trading at a more expensive P/E ratio than the market average P/E ratio of about 21.68.

  • Price to Earnings Ratio vs. Sector

    The P/E ratio of U.S. Global Investors is 72.69, which means that it is trading at a more expensive P/E ratio than the Finance sector average P/E ratio of about 21.74.

  • Price to Book Value per Share Ratio

    U.S. Global Investors has a P/B Ratio of 0.62. P/B Ratios below 1 indicate that a company could be undervalued with respect to its assets and liabilities.

  • Read more about U.S. Global Investors' valuation and earnings.
  • Percentage of Shares Shorted

    0.25% of the float of U.S. Global Investors has been sold short.
  • Short Interest Ratio / Days to Cover

    U.S. Global Investors has a short interest ratio ("days to cover") of 1, which is generally considered an acceptable ratio of short interest to trading volume.
  • Change versus previous month

    Short interest in U.S. Global Investors has recently decreased by 4.63%, indicating that investor sentiment is improving.
  • Dividend Leadership

    U.S. Global Investors is a leading dividend payer. It pays a dividend yield of 4.21%, putting its dividend yield in the top 25% of dividend-paying stocks.

  • Dividend Growth

    U.S. Global Investors does not have a long track record of dividend growth.

  • Dividend Coverage

    The dividend payout ratio of U.S. Global Investors is 300.00%. Payout ratios above 75% are not desirable because they may not be sustainable.
